GRAMMAR: Comparisona great/good deal of • You use a great deal of or a good deal of with uncountable nouns: a great deal of money a good deal of work • A great/good deal of is not used with nouns in the plural. Don't say: a great deal of people a lot of • You can use a lot of with nouns in the plural or uncountable nouns: a lot of people a lot...

Idiom: a great deal (of something) Definition. Idiom: a great deal (of something) a large amount of something; Example sentences — I have a great deal of respect for my supervisor because she's very honest and supportive. — Let's go home—we've got a great deal of packing to do for our trip. — This winter we had a great deal of snow so I'm glad spring is finally here.
